What it does
It uses The Elitzur-Vaidman Bomb Tester to find the positions of enemy ships in the board game "Battleship" without directly interacting with them. This way you can find all the enemy ships without firing a single shot.
How we built it
We used qiskit and python to define a battleship quantum circuit with 20 qubits. One per row and one per column. We thought we could be able to deduce from this where each ship was but that is highly unlikely. We think it could take 100 qubits. one per spot. But that is incredibly long ot simualte classical and not possible with current quantum hardware to do accuratly.
